Subtract 2/5 from 14/8
1st number: 1 6/8, 2nd number: 2/5
14/8 - 2/5 is 27/20.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 5 is 40
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 40 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 5 = 40,
14/8 = 14 × 5/8 × 5 = 70/40 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 5 × 8 = 40,
2/5 = 2 × 8/5 × 8 = 16/40 - Subtract the two like fractions:
70/40 - 16/40 = 70 - 16/40 = 54/40 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 27/20
- In mixed form: 17/20
